About the opportunity You'll play a critical role in maintaining cleanliness and hygiene standards within our facilities, performing a variety of cleaning tasks in residents rooms, common areas, and administrative spaces. Your responsibilities include ensuring a safe and sanitary environment, adhering to infection control protocols, and supporting the overall comfort and well-being of residents, and employees.
